  • WAFF (Western Asia) The Asian Football Confederation (AFC) is the governing body of association football, beach soccer, and futsal in most countries and territories in Asia. The AFC was formed in 1954. It has 47 members. The Asian Ladies Football Confederation (ALFC) was the section of AFC that managed women's association football in Asia. The group was independently founded in April 1968 in a meeting involving Taiwan, British Hong Kong, Malaysia, and Singapore. In 1986, ALFC merged with AFC.

Member associations

AFC regional federations

The AFC has 47 member associations split into five subregions: Central (four former Soviet Central Asian countries plus Afghanistan and Iran), East (eight East Asian nations and two Micronesian territories: Guam and the Northern Mariana Islands), South (five countries on the Indian Subcontinent plus Maldives and Sri Lanka), South East (eleven ASEAN countries plus Australia), and West (twelve Arab countries). Afghanistan, Burma (Myanmar), the Republic of China, Hong Kong, India, Indonesia, Israel, Japan, Pakistan, the Philippines, Singapore, South Korea, and Vietnam were the founding members.

  • AFC Women's Club Championship AFC runs the AFC Asian Cup and the AFC Women's Asian Cup, which are held every 4 years. AFC organises the AFC Futsal Asian Cup, AFC Women's Futsal Asian Cup, AFC Beach Soccer Asian Cup, various age-level international association football, youth futsal tournaments and the Asian qualifying tournament for the FIFA World Cup and for football at the Summer Olympics.

The top-ranked AFC tournament for men's association football clubs is the AFC Champions League Elite. The competition is an amalgamation of the Asian Club Championship, the Asian Cup Winners' Cup and the Asian Super Cup and gathers the top teams from the highest-ranked nations in Asia (the number of teams depend on that country's ranking and can be upgraded or downgraded). The top-ranked AFC tournament for women's association football clubs is the AFC Women's Champions League which was launched in the 2024–25 season.

The second-tier men's tournament is the AFC Champions League Two, while the third-tier tournament is the AFC Challenge League, which were both revamped and rebranded in 2024.

AFC runs an annual Asian futsal club tournament, the AFC Futsal Club Championship for futsal club competition.
